2025 BTN to KES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2025

During 2025, the BTN to KES ex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on April 21, valuing the pair at 1.5249.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on December 16, dropping to 1.4189.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.1060 KES.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 1.5003 to the December average rate of 1.4337, the exchange rate registered a net change of -4.44%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2025 high of 1.5249 was down 22.45% compared to the 2024 peak of 1.9664,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

BTN to KES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 1.5029, compared to 1.4665 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the first half (Jan–Jun) by a margin of 0.0364 points.

H1 Avg (Jan–Jun) 1.5029
H2 Avg (Jul–Dec) 1.4665

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2025 was July, with a trading range of 0.0415 KES (High: 1.5169 / Low: 1.4754). On the other end, October was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0182 KES (High: 1.4724 / Low: 1.4542).

July Spread (Volatile) ±0.0415
October Spread (Stable) ±0.0182

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 1.5111 1.4905 1.5003
February 1.5003 1.4680 1.4858
March 1.5134 1.4737 1.4939
April 1.5249 1.5031 1.5138
May 1.5247 1.5048 1.5172
June 1.5150 1.4914 1.5064
July 1.5169 1.4754 1.5029
August 1.4853 1.4657 1.4770
September 1.4738 1.4542 1.4655
October 1.4724 1.4542 1.4625
November 1.4688 1.4463 1.4574
December 1.4412 1.4189 1.4337
